From http://www.christianheadlines.com/blog/china-christian-children-forbidden-from-attending-church.html"Christian children in China have reportedly been banned from attending church, according to ChristianToday.com.Texas-based Christian humanitarian organization China Aid reports that all children under the age of 18 in China are barred from receiving any religious education, including even in government-sanctioned churches.Specifically, children have been banned from attending Hauqui, a house church in Guizhou province. The government has also threatened parents of the children that their children will not be allowed to attend college if they continue to bring them to church services.In addition, legal action will be taken against anyone who brings a minor to a church service."They intend to cleanse us and ask us to join the Three-Self Church [China's state-approved church],” stated Mou, a Huaqui Church leader.Huaqui Church has also been prevented from holding services for the past two weeks. “Huaqui is in a dark place,” said Mou.The Chinese government, under President Xi Jinping, has been becoming increasingly hostile toward Christianity and any religion that is not overseen by the government. More than 1,500 churches have either been demolished or have had their crosses taken down in China’s so-called “beautification” campaign."

I have enclosed a summary of the law that was recently passed in Russia signed by Vladimir Putin.------------------Charisma News- +7,000 Churches Fasting, Praying Over Terrifying New Persecution Law1:00PM EDT 7/8/2016Jessilyn Justice-SharesRussian President Vladimir Putin signed an anti-terrorism law, but for the country's many churches, the signature sparked a demand for prayer and fasting. The bill toughens punishment for acts deemed to be terrorism and for the organization of "mass unrest," according to the Los Angeles Times. It would also introduce prison sentences of up to a year for those who fail to report such crimes. Furthermore, Great Commission Ministries Chairman Hanny Haukka tells Charisma News the law entails:Foreign guests are not permitted to speak in churches unless they have a "work permit" from Russian authorities If a friend or relative from outside Russia wishes to share his/her faith in your home the guest will be fined and expelled from Russia. Any discussion of God with non-believers is considered missionary activity and will be punishable. Missionary activity will be permitted by special government permission. Example: If one traveling on a train shares his faith without written permission the offender will be taken into police custody for the duration of the journey and will be fined 50,000 rubles ($1,000). Offenders from the age of 14-years-old will be subject to prosecution Religious activity is no longer permitted in private homes. Most churches in Russia meet in homes.Every citizen is obligated to report religious activity of neighbors to the authorities. Failure to be an informant is punishable by law. One may pray and read the Bible at home but not in the presence of a non-believing person. You will be breaking the law and be punished. If the church has purchased property it cannot be converted into a place of worship. In church buildings, it is not permitted to invite people to turn to God. Worship services are permitted but making a non-believer a follower of Christ is against the law.
